Most backyard builds up here run into the same four things: the snow, the pines, the rocky ground, and the well and septic. We build for all of them.
You're up high, so the snow piles deep — 75 to 90 inches a year, more than down in town. Above 6,000 feet a roof has to hold a very heavy snow load. We engineer every covered patio and pergola to carry it, so your outdoor room stands up all winter.
Your home sits in the ponderosa pines, so a fire pit or fireplace has to be done right. We set fire features on stone, place them a safe distance from the house, trees, and decking, and help keep a clear, safe space around your home. Douglas County even helps pay to clear brush.
In Perry Park, Bear Dance and Sage Port the whole reason you bought the land is the view — Pikes Peak, Devil's Head, and the red rocks. We lay out seating walls, fire features, and covered patios with low walls and open sight lines, so the view stays the star.
The ground here is red rock, clay, and hard decomposed granite, so we dig footings down to solid ground. Permits come from Douglas County (303-660-7497), not a town. And before we dig, we find and mark your well, septic tank, and leach field. We handle all of it.

After a few hundred Front Range builds, the requests from up here are predictable in the best way. Odds are yours is on this list — and we've already solved it.
Folks want a fire pit to gather around on a cool mountain night, but they're surrounded by ponderosa pines. We build it on stone, set it a safe distance from the house, trees, and decking, and keep a clear, safe space around it — so it's the good kind of fire.
Out on acreage you cook for a crowd. We build outdoor kitchens with a built-in grill, counters, and storage, and we mark your well and septic lines before we run gas or water — so the kitchen never lands on a buried line.
In Perry Park, Bear Dance and Sage Port the view is everything. We build low seating walls in stone that ring a fire pit and give everyone a place to sit — low enough that Pikes Peak, Devil's Head, and the red rocks stay in full sight.
Folks call after a flimsy cover sagged under a heavy Palmer Divide snow. We build covered patios and pergolas engineered for the snow up here, so you get shade in summer, shelter from the storms, and a solid roof all winter.
A lot of folks want a fire pit, an outdoor kitchen, seating walls, and a covered patio all together as one outdoor room. One family-owned crew, one schedule, one bill — and it all matches when we're done.
Most acreage homes here run on a well and septic. Before we dig a single footing or fire-pit base, we find and mark your well, tank, and leach field — so a new outdoor space never lands on a line.
